Course Overview
The Lead Safety in Construction course from the American Institute of Safety Professionals provides dedicated training on OSHA 29 CFR 1926.62 (Lead in Construction), the standard protecting construction workers from lead exposure during renovation, demolition, bridge work, and any activity that disturbs lead-based paint or lead-containing materials. Lead causes neurological damage, kidney disease, reproductive harm, and anaemia — effects that can be permanent. Buildings and structures constructed before 1978 (when lead paint was banned for residential use) are presumed to contain lead-based paint.
The curriculum covers lead health effects, lead sources in construction (paint disturbance, cutting/welding painted steel, demolition, bridge abrasion), OSHA 1926.62 requirements (action level 30 µg/m³, PEL 50 µg/m³), exposure assessment methodology, lead-safe work practices (wet methods, HEPA vacuuming, containment, prohibited practices), respiratory protection, blood lead level (BLL) monitoring, medical removal protection, hygiene facilities, EPA RRP Rule awareness for residential work, and the written compliance programme. Learning Outcomes
Upon completing this program, participants will be able to:
- Identify lead sources in construction: lead-based paint (pre-1978 buildings), lead in steel coatings (bridges, industrial structures), lead soldering (older plumbing), and the construction activities that generate lead exposure (scraping, sanding, cutting, welding, demolishing painted surfaces).
- Apply OSHA 1926.62 exposure limits: action level (30 µg/m³ triggers monitoring, medical surveillance, training), PEL (50 µg/m³ triggers engineering controls, RPE, hygiene facilities), and the interim protection measures required until exposure assessment is completed.
- Implement lead-safe work practices: wet methods, HEPA-filtered vacuuming, containment, prohibition against open-flame burning of lead paint, prohibition against dry scraping large areas, and the work practices that minimise airborne lead generation.
- Manage blood lead level monitoring: baseline BLL before assignment, periodic monitoring every 2 months (monthly if BLL ≥40 µg/dL), medical removal trigger (BLL ≥50 µg/dL), return criteria (BLL <40 µg/dL on two consecutive tests), and the medical removal protection benefits.
- Apply EPA RRP Rule for residential work: firm certification, renovator training, lead-safe work practices, and the EPA requirements that apply in addition to OSHA when working in pre-1978 housing.
Core Curriculum Topics
- Lead Health Effects: neurological, kidney, reproductive, anaemia, children's vulnerability
- Lead Sources in Construction: paint, coatings, solder, plumbing, demolition debris
- OSHA 1926.62: action level 30 µg/m³, PEL 50 µg/m³, interim protection
- Exposure Assessment: initial determination, monitoring methods, representative sampling
- Lead-Safe Work Practices: wet methods, HEPA, containment, prohibited practices
- Respiratory Protection: APR with HEPA, powered APR, supplied air, fit testing
- Blood Lead Monitoring: baseline, periodic, frequency escalation, trend analysis
- Medical Removal: BLL ≥50 trigger, return <40 on two tests, MRP benefits
- Hygiene Facilities: change rooms, showers, clean eating areas, handwashing
- EPA RRP Rule: firm certification, renovator training, residential requirements
- Written Compliance Programme: elements, documentation, annual update
